Crash Scene Photos

Photos of the scene of a crash are a vital piece of evidence for any truck injury lawyer. They can be used to prove the existence of injuries, document damage to vehicles and even help to determine the responsibility of the driver.

If you are able, take pictures of all the vehicles involved in the crash from various angles. This will give more precise information about the extent of damage to each vehicle, as well as provide a record of the road conditions at moment of the accident.

It is a good idea to include an identifiable landmark in every photo. This will help you determine the size and perspective of the photograph. This is particularly crucial when photographing commercial trucks. These trucks are larger than passenger cars.

Another option is to snap pictures of any traffic signals or signs used at the time. These could be used as evidence of the driver’s behavior. Witness Statements

When it comes to truck accidents witness statements are one of the most important pieces of evidence that a lawyer for truck accidents could use to argue his or their favor. The statements provide the court an idea of what happened and can even be used to convince insurance companies to settle. They can also provide the jury the evidence they need to award compensation for your injuries and property damage.

Witness statements can be obtained from numerous sources, including eyewitnesses as well as expert witnesses. These statements should be collected as soon as possible after an accident. Moreover they should be written down and signed. This helps ensure that the statements will be accurate.

Independent witnesses are the most reliable type of witness statements that you can obtain. These statements must be precise and thorough. They should be accompanied by a description of the road conditions, weather conditions and other aspects of the scene relevant to the crash.
